Titanium Beta C (Ti-3Al-8V-6Cr-4Mo-4Zr ST 815°C, Aged 565°C
Categories: Metal; Nonferrous Metal; Titanium Alloy; Beta Titanium Alloy

Material Notes: ST=solution Treated

Equiaxed beta grain structure (bcc). Good ductility and high strength.

Applications: Fasteners, springs, torsion bars, foil.

3 other heat treatments of this alloy are in MatWeb.

Key Words: Ti-38-6-44 Ti-3Al-8V-6Cr-4Mo-4Zr; TIMETAL 3-8-6-44; UNS R58640

Physical P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Density 4.82 g/cc0.174 lb/in³
 
Mechanical P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Tensile Strength, Ultimate 1220 MPa177000 psi
Tensile Strength, Yield 1120 MPa162000 psi
Elongation at Break 13 %13 %
Modulus of Elasticity 104 GPa15100 ksiSample ST 815ºC, Aged 510ºC
Compressive Yield Strength 1090 MPa158000 psi
Notched Tensile Strength 580 MPa84100 psiKt (stress concentration factor) = 8.4
Poissons Ratio 0.330.33After ST 815ºC, Aged 510ºC

Fracture Toughness 60.0 MPa-m½54.6 ksi-in½K(IC)-Transverse
 90.0 MPa-m½81.9 ksi-in½K(IC)-longitudinal
Shear Modulus 40.0 GPa5800 ksi
 
Electrical P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Electrical Resistivity 0.000160 ohm-cm0.000160 ohm-cm
 
Thermal PropertiesMetricEnglishComments

Specific Heat Capacity 0.515 J/g-°C0.123 BTU/lb-°F
Thermal Conductivity 6.20 W/m-K43.0 BTU-in/hr-ft²-°F
Melting Point 1555 - 1650 °C2831 - 3000 °F
Solidus 1555 °C2831 °F
Liquidus 1650 °C3000 °F
Beta Transus 730 °C1350 °F
 
Component Elements P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Aluminum, Al 3.0 %3.0 %
Carbon, C <= 0.050 %<= 0.050 %
Chromium, Cr 6.0 %6.0 %
Iron, Fe <= 0.30 %<= 0.30 %
Molybdenum, Mo 4.0 %4.0 %
Nitrogen, N <= 0.030 %<= 0.030 %
Oxygen, O <= 0.14 %<= 0.14 %
Titanium, Ti 75 %75 %
Vanadium, V 8.0 %8.0 %
Zirconium, Zr 4.0 %4.0 %
